Piping replacement services involve removing outdated, damaged, or deteriorating pipes and installing new ones to ensure the plumbing system functions properly. This process typically includes assessing the existing piping, selecting suitable materials, and carefully removing the old pipes before fitting the new ones. Skilled service providers focus on minimizing disruption and ensuring that the new piping is properly connected to your plumbing fixtures, helping to restore reliable water flow and prevent future issues.
These services are essential for addressing common plumbing problems caused by aging or corroded pipes. Over time, pipes can develop leaks, cracks, or blockages that lead to water damage, increased utility bills, or reduced water pressure. Replacing faulty piping helps eliminate these issues, providing a safer and more efficient plumbing system. It can also prevent more serious damage caused by pipe bursts or leaks, which can lead to costly repairs and extensive property damage.
Property owners with older homes or buildings that have experienced frequent plumbing issues often turn to piping replacement services. Commercial properties, apartment complexes, and residential homes with galvanized steel or cast iron pipes are typical candidates for pipe upgrades. Additionally, properties that have experienced water discoloration, foul odors, or inconsistent water pressure may benefit from replacing aging or compromised pipes to improve water quality and system reliability.

The overview below groups typical Piping Replacement proj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- typical costs for minor piping repairs usually range from $250 to $600. Many routine fixes fall within this middle range, depending on the scope of work and materials needed.
Partial Replacement - replacing sections of piping can cost between $1,000 and $3,000 for most projects. Larger, more complex partial replacements may push costs higher but are less common.
Full Piping Replacement - complete pipe system replacements typically range from $4,000 to $10,000 or more. These larger projects are less frequent but necessary for extensive upgrades or aging infrastructure.
High-End or Complex Projects - highly customized or complex piping replacements can exceed $15,000, especially for large commercial or multi-story buildings. Such projects are relatively rare compared to standard residential work.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

When should I consider piping replacement? Piping replacement may be needed if pipes are leaking, corroded, or causing frequent plumbing issues in the property.
What types of pipes are typically replaced during a renovation? Commonly replaced pipes include water supply lines, drain, waste, and vent pipes, often made of materials like copper, PVC, or cast iron.

What signs indicate that old pipes might need replacing? Signs include low water pressure, discolored water, strange odors, or visible corrosion on pipes.
Are there different piping replacement options available? Yes, options vary based on the property’s needs and may include traditional pipe replacement, pipe relining, or trenchless methods.
